Q. Pyridine is less basic than triethylamine because

Solution:

Both pyridine and triethyl amine are $t$-amines triethyl amine is highly basic (gaseous or non polar medium) due to $+I$ effect of $- C _{2} H _{5}$ which increase electron density on $N$ atom. Whereas in pyridine electron density on $N$ atom is less due to resonance.
